Account Manager
Remote Home Office: (Reside in) Denver, CO, Joplin or Kansas City, MO or Fayetteville/Springdale AR
TE Connectivity is seeking a self-motivated and ambitious Account Manager to join and grow within our Aerospace Defense & Marine Sales Team. The territory will include numerous large dollar accounts of both commercial air and defense markets. A successful Account Manager will build lasting customer relationships and influence long-term growth within TE Aerospace & Defense accounts. In this challenging and rewarding position, you will work closely with TE support teams to generate new design activity on critical customer platforms, such as aircraft, spacecraft, ships, weapon systems, and defense equipment. You will uncover and proliferate opportunities within your assignment to gain print position and replace competitive products at the component and value-added solutions level. As an Account Manager, you will lead all aspects of the customer interaction/experience. Including engineering engagement, pricing/contract negotiations, and quality & delivery assurance with planned coordination and support from TE Field Application Engineers, Product Managers, Product Engineers, Quality Engineers, Planners, Pricing Analysts, Contracts Analysts, Customer Service and Distribution Channel Partners.
Key Responsibilities
- Generate and foster productive and supportive working relationships within established accounts. Work to partner with customers by offering technological problem-solving solutions and managing the quality and delivery metrics required by the customer.
- Identify current and future customer opportunities and requirements. Utilize TE’s support system to offer appropriate solutions for the customer within TE’s product portfolio & engineering capabilities
- Become the leader in knowledge of your customer applications/platforms and technical roadmap. Generate and drive new design/print position efforts based on emerging, new and existing customer programs/platforms, and government contract awards
- Manage and protect existing production program business
- Generate, prepare, and present TE proposals (e.g., product selection, design solutions, product specifications, project objectives) to customers
- Sales territory status and reporting (i.e., book/bill reporting; forecasting; updating/growing opportunity pipeline funnel within CRM Salesforce tool; customer scorecard management)
